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2007.04.08;
Скачать: CL | DM;

Вниз

Рисовать на рабочем столе.   Найти похожие ветки 

 
Proper   (2006-08-03 12:11) [0]

Здравствуйте уважаемые мастера, подскажите пожалуйста как рисовать на рабочем столе, чтобы нарисованное не стиралось даже когда я закрываю свою программу.


 
Jeer ©   (2006-08-03 12:43) [1]

По refresh все равно сотрется.


 
Sapersky   (2006-08-03 13:08) [2]

http://www.delphimaster.ru/articles/directx/index.html


 
Sapersky   (2006-08-03 13:09) [3]

Упс, пардон, поторопился. Когда закроешь - сотрётся. Что не стиралось - только сменить обои.


 
grisme ©   (2006-08-03 14:33) [4]

Скажи пожалуйста цель сего действа...:0) ато уж больно подозрительно не получается написать троянского слона..:0)


 
Proper   (2006-08-03 22:17) [5]

цель сего действия рисование календарика на рабочий стол


 
grisme ©   (2006-08-03 22:57) [6]

Ну тогда есть 2 варианта. 1й - понадеяться, что юзер не будет закрывать твою программу, потому что ему в этом резона, вроде как нету, если есть то останется без календарика..:0)

2й - как сделано в Active Desktop Calendar. Они берут файл, который стоит ,как обои к рабочему столу. Накладывают свой "календарик", исходя из выбранных юзером интерфейсов(думаю, это не должно составить большого труда), картинка сохраняется в другой файл, причем bmp, и на обои ставится вновь_сгенерированная картинка, а основной поток проги висит и ловит наведения на зоны рабочего стола(по координатам смотрит), если по его календарю щелкают, водят, то она выполняет нужные действия(выводит напоминания на дату, либо просто тултип создает)..примерно так...:0)


 
Sitr   (2006-08-04 19:28) [7]

сервис сделать может?


 
Sitr   (2006-08-04 19:29) [8]

хм, надо хук на рисование



Страницы: 1 вся ветка

Текущий архив: 2007.04.08;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.04 c
2-1174014038
Gromozeka
2007-03-16 06:00
2007.04.08
Закрытие форм


1-1171423401
GuV
2007-02-14 06:23
2007.04.08
Создание ComboBox с нуля


2-1174070537
AlexeySiv
2007-03-16 21:42
2007.04.08
Считывание нажатия клавиши клавиатуры


2-1173958983
Tifon
2007-03-15 14:43
2007.04.08
Эквалайзер, как сделать?


15-1174075693
SkySpeed
2007-03-16 23:08
2007.04.08
MathCad - трабл при запуске................. как решить проблему?